Output 79bdc3efa3cd287c6f9491df6999b0078d7038ae3ed48bc66a4a0c77b74d129f:1

value
28527961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28df8b490c96802d55ca1966a5ec32517317baa OP_EQUAL
address
MRdsPzrtWS1Fv1r7sWdj1BJcQ4UVXzvRhb
transaction
79bdc3efa3cd287c6f9491df6999b0078d7038ae3ed48bc66a4a0c77b74d129f
spent
true